The reason we were all there was for the final of the Freedom Awards! The winner was going to receive a cash prize, become the face of freedom and receive a lifetimes supply of makeup! 
Hosted by Tam Beauty Co-Founder Mr Makeup himself Adam Minto & Daisy ( Beautys Big Sister ) they did a great job at getting the crowd hyped up and both looked awesome!
The final five were AMAZING , the theme of course was halloween and they all looked awesome and you could tell they had really thought about their final looks! There were ice queens, unicorns and a glitter skull. All of the finalists did so well to get to this point and when we had to cast our votes I had NO IDEA who to choose.. they were all so good! What I loved was before each finalist came on there was a short video played with why they loved and enjoyed makeup and what the winning would mean to them, I loved this personal touch!



After a short break the winner was announced and Lorna aka Ninja Fairy was crowned the new face of freedom!
